Village of Bourbonnais Board of Trustees met May 20.
Here is the agenda provided by the board:
1. CALL TO ORDER
A. Pledge of Allegiance
B. Roll Call - Village Clerk Brian Simeur
2. APPROVAL OF MINUTES
A. Regular Board Meeting Minutes from May 6, 2019
3. REPORTS FROM COMMISSIONS AND ADVISORY BOARDS
A. Commissions & Advisory Boards
4. BIDS AND QUOTES
A. Southeast Corner of Bethel & Career Center Roads Storm Sewer Improvements
5. CORRESPONDENCE
A. BB Senior Club
6. FINANCE COMMITTEE - Trustee Rick Fischer, Chair
A. Finance Committee - Consider Approving Accounts Payable May 20, 2019
B. ORDINANCE NO. 19-2144 An Ordinance Authorizing the Acceptance of a Proposal for Actuarial Services from Lauterbach & Amen, LLP. (SECOND READING)
C. ORDINANCE NO. 19-2151 - An Ordinance Creating Chapter 2, Article V, Division 3, Capital Improvement Policy of the Municipal Code of the Village of Bourbonnais, Illinois (FIRST READING)
D. RESOLUTION NO. 19-1362 - A Resolution Opening an Account at Municipal Trust & Savings Bank for the Village of Bourbonnais, Kankakee County, Illinois
7. ADMINISTRATION COMMITTEE - Trustee Angie Serafini, Chair
A. ORDINANCE NO. 19-2153 - An Ordinance Amending Chapter 4, Alcoholic Liquors of the Municipal Code of the Village of Bourbonnais, Illinois Creating the O License Classification (FIRST READING)
B. ORDINANCE NO. 19-2152 - An Ordinance Amending Chapter 4, Alcoholic Liquors, Article III, Section 4-41 of the Municipal Code of the Village of Bourbonnais, Illinois Creating a Class "N" and a Class "O" License (FIRST READING)
C. RESOLUTION NO. 19-1361 - A Resolution Granting Salary Increases and Establishing Compensation for Certain Non-Union Employees of the Village of Bourbonnais, Kankakee County, Illinois.
8. COMMUNITY & ECONOMIC DEVELOPMENT COMMITTEE - Trustee Jeff Keast, Chair
A. ORDINANCE NO. 19-2146 - An Ordinance Approving and Causing Publication of a Schedule of Fees for the Zoning Code of the Village of Bourbonnais, Illinois (SECOND READING)
B. ORDINANCE NO. 19-2147 - An Ordinance Declaring and Modifying a Moratorium on Construction of Multi-Family Buildings in the Village of Bourbonnais (SECOND READING)
9. POLICE COMMITTEE - Trustee Bruce Greenlee, Chair
A. police memorial cop a roof top - $12,200 for special olympics
10. PUBLIC WORKS COMMITTEE - Trustee Randy King, Chair
11. UTILITY COMMITTEE - Trustee Jack Littrell, Chair
12. COMMITTEE MEETING SET
A. Set Committee Meetings - Calendars
13. VILLAGE ADMINISTRATOR'S REPORT - Michael Van Mill
14. VILLAGE ATTORNEY'S REPORT - Patrick Dunn
15. VILLAGE PRESIDENT'S REPORT - Paul Schore
A. Mayor Updates
16. NEW BUSINESS
17. OLD BUSINESS
18. PUBLIC COMMENTS
19. EXECUTIVE SESSION
20. ADJOURNMENT
